Here's an incredibly delicious 10-minute stir-fry featuring enoki mushrooms and glass noodles, perfect for a quick and satisfying meal. Made with enoki mushrooms, ground chicken, and glass noodles, this dish is healthy, budget-friendly, and easily prepared in just one pan. It's a flavorful Chinese-inspired stir-fry that will have you reaching for more rice!

Ingredients

Main Ingredients (2 servings)

  • Enoki Mushrooms 1 bunch (approx. 200g)
  • Ginger 1 piece (approx. 10g)
  • Ground Chicken 100g
  • Glass Noodles 50g
  • Chopped Green Onions (for garnish) (to taste)

Seasonings

  • Water 200ml
  • [A] Soy Sauce 1 tbsp
  • [A] Oyster Sauce 1 tbsp
  • [A] Sugar 1 tsp
  • Sesame Oil 1 tsp

Steps

  1. Trim the tough ends from 1 bunch (approx. 200g) of enoki mushrooms, cut them into 3 equal lengths, and separate the stalks.
  2. Peel and finely mince 1 piece (approx. 10g) of ginger.
  3. Heat a frying pan over medium heat with a little oil.
  4. Add 100g of ground chicken and the minced ginger to the heated pan and stir-fry while breaking up the chicken.
  5. Once the chicken is cooked, add 200ml of water and mix.
  6. Next, add 1 tbsp soy sauce, 1 tbsp oyster sauce, and 1 tsp sugar, and mix everything together.
  7. Add 50g of glass noodles.
  8. Place the 1 bunch (approx. 200g) of enoki mushrooms on top of the glass noodles, cover the pan, and cook over low to medium heat for 5 minutes.
  9. Check if the glass noodles are cooked through.
  10. Remove the lid and stir-fry over medium-high to high heat to evaporate excess moisture. 【Key Tip!】 Evaporating the moisture thoroughly will concentrate the flavors and result in a delicious dish.
  11. Add 1 tsp sesame oil and mix well.
  12. Transfer to a serving dish and sprinkle chopped green onions (to taste) in the center.
